Finally a job offer. Graduated last May. After about 2000 resumes distributed. I finally got a job offer.
When I started my Computer Science degree, I never thought it would have been this tough. Almost took exactly a year to finally land something.
I only had 2 interviews offered in that year. One company said I was over qualified for a help desk position. The other is a government job programming that I landed.
If it wasn't for one of my friends mentioning my skills to his boss I would have never gotten the offer. My only advice is to ask your friends to keep an eye out for ya. Without contacts in a company, you are just another number to them. My only friend in the computer field got me the job.
